Headcount Plan FY Next — Managers Only

Sales leads, read carefully. Net headcount up 6% overall. Sales gets four new account roles, all in the Ferndale region. No backfill for voluntary exits in inside sales until Q2. Ops and support frozen. Contractor conversions capped at three. Requests outside this plan go to Director Halvane, who decides monthly. No exceptions, no side deals with recruiting. The plan ties directly to the strategy outlined below.

board note of yageg-yadug: The northern region missed its Framir quota by 13.1 percent last quarter. Lamathek Freight plans to raise the Quenael list price by 30.2 percent in March. The pricing group signed off on a budget of $133.5 million for Project Novok. The renewal with Gilethek Foods closes at $60.0 million a year, 2.7 percent above the last contract.

Hey folks, quick reminder before we ship Lanternpay 4.2: every retry path through the Corvello gateway must reuse the original idempotency key, not mint a new one. We got double-charges last quarter because the retry worker regenerated keys after a timeout. Verify the key survives queue serialization, and run the duplicate-charge smoke test in staging twice in a row — second run should be all no-ops. Sign-off goes to Priya's team. The staging run that passed is tagged with the token below.

build token for tajeg-bajep: htk14_409ba9df6b8acb

Subject: Welcome to on-call — snapshot tests

Hi! Quick heads-up before your first shift: the Glintboard UI snapshot suite flakes whenever the theme tokens change, so don't panic at a wall of red diffs. Regenerate, eyeball the changes, and only then approve. The full triage flow and approval rules are documented here:

dashboard of bagep-taguf = https://vault.nelvrodata.internal/ticket

Subject: Health check setup behind the Nimbrell load balancer

Hi team,

Welcome aboard. Our Pathgrove integration sits behind Nimbrell, which probes /healthz every ten seconds. Checks must return 200 within two seconds or the node gets drained. Don't gate the health endpoint on downstream dependencies; keep it shallow. When testing the probe manually, authenticate your request with the staging credential below.

login token, yajeg-fawif: eyJhbGciOiJIUzI1NiIsInR5cCI6IkpXVCJ9.eyJzdWIiOiIEdPQYnZXaZIn0.HSRTnYZBx0Qc